Fauldhouse 2-2 Hurlford

Good cup tie. Fauldhouse no 11 headed against the Hurlford post in the 1st minute.

Hurlford went straight down the park & took the lead when the Hoose no4 was caught in possession 25 yds out by Roscoe, his square pass set up the Ford no 3 & he shot home from around 10yds.

Roscoe put Ford 2 ahead when he showed tremendous agility to power home a very good right wing cross from Taz.

Hoose got a goal back when their no4 headed home a right wing cross from the 6 yd line.

The home goalie kept his team in the tie with an astonishing save just before half time.

Fauldhouse got a deserved equaliser when their no 4 shot home from inside the box, midway through the 2nd half.

Soon after Roscoe was denied a goal when he headed home a Taz cross from close range, only to be flagged offside.

Was impressed with the young Fauldhouse lads, they showed plenty courage, skill, & discipline.

Their no 5 was very impressive, he has the heart of a lion.

Bad day at he office for Hurlford, but they live to fight another day.

MOM after a bad start the Hoose no4 got his act together, scored 2, & defended very well.
